[Mesa-dev] [PATCH 4/5] i965/vs: Allow CSE to handle MULs with negated arguments.

> This is similar to commit (47c4b38: i965/fs: Allow CSE to handle MULs
> with negated arguments.), but it uses a slightly different approach.
>
> Shader-db results:
>
> GM45:
> total instructions in shared programs: 4060813 -> 4060151 (-0.02%)
> instructions in affected programs:     13448 -> 12786 (-4.92%)
> helped:                                62
> HURT:                                  9
>
> All other results, except Broadwell, were identical to GM45 w/o NIR.
> Since NIR isn't used for VEC4, this makes sense.
>
> Broadwell:
> total instructions in shared programs: 7284561 -> 7284540 (-0.00%)
> instructions in affected programs:     1272 -> 1251 (-1.65%)
> helped:                                12
>
> Broadwell NIR:
> total instructions in shared programs: 7500487 -> 7500487 (0.00%)
> instructions in affected programs:     0 -> 0

The Broadwell numbers aren't interesting. The only reason they are
different is that we use scalar for GLSL programs and vec4 for ARB.  With
NIR use scalar for everything so it doesn't even touch this patch.

I don't know much about the vec4 backend so take this with a grain of salt,
but you can call it

Reviewed-by: Jason Ekstrand <jason.ekstrand at intel.com>
